The Sniper
short story by Liam O' Flaherty
| Question | Answer |
|---|---|
| Enveloped | surrounding and closing in on or hemming in. |
| Beleaguered | the action of an armed force that surrounds a fortified place and isolates it while continuing to attack. |
| Spasmodically | in spurts and fits. |
| Ascetic | abstaining from comfort the practice of rigorous self-discipline. |
| Parapet | a low wall along the edge of a roof or balcony. |
| Turret | a self-contained weapons platform housing guns and capable of rotation. |
| Paroxysm | random or sudden outburst (of activity). spasm of pain |
| Muzzle | the open circular discharging end of a gun. |
| Report | a sharp explosive sound (especially the sound of a gun firing). |
| Silhouetted | an outline of a solid object. |
| Recoil | draw back, as with fear or pain. |
| Remorse | a feeling of deep regret (usually for some misdeed). |
| Gibber | speak (about unimportant matters) rapidly and incessantly. |
| Hail | many objects thrown forcefully through the air; "a hail of bullets". |
